Turkish shooter Yusuf Dikec, who won a silver medal for Turkey in the mixed team air pistol event at the Olympic Games, continues to be in the spotlight. Dikec went viral after he competed with no protective gear. On the Internet, users are actively sharing his photos and writing that the Turkish athlete shoots as if “the target is Armenian”.

Alpha News spoke with Turkologist Tiran Lokmagyozyan about this topic. According to the Turkologist, Turkish nationalism is at a very high level today.

“These collages and memes have become widespread not only in Turkey but also abroad. Foreign athletes, even football players, take photos imitating a hand with a gun. I have been talking about such cases for many years, but we, Armenians, have not drawn any conclusions from Turkey’s attitude. The few who come out and talk about peace and love, about brotherhood, can be considered a drop in the ocean. I will say more, when photos, collages or memes containing anti-Armenian manifestations appear on the Internet, they receive thousands of likes, but when it comes to peace, only a few people support it,” Lokmagyozyan noted.

According to him, Erdogan is pursuing a fascist policy towards Armenia.

“After his second election, Turkish President Erdogan is pursuing a fascist policy not only towards Armenia but also towards all of his neighbors. He threatens the entire world and is accepted by the fascists as their leader,” the Turkologist concluded.
